Given:
The areas of three adjacent faces of a cuboid are:
A1=66cm2
A2=108cm2
A3=198cm2
Formula Used:
Volume of cuboid,V = (ab)(bc)(ca)
Where a, b, c are dimensions
Solution:
Let the dimensions of the cuboid be a, b, and c. So, the areas of the three faces are:
A1=ab=66cm2
A2=bc=108cm2
A3=ca=198cm2
Now,
V2=(66)(108)(198)
V2=1411334
V = 1411334=1188cm3
The volume of the cuboid is 1188 cm³.
